Salmon Tartare Recipe

450 g of fresh salmon fillets boneless with skin removed 1 lemon 2 tablespoons olive oil 1 tablespoon of chives 2 tablespoons of capers, chopped small pickles, or cornichons kosher salt and freshly ground pepper to taste Optional 1/2 chopped red onion 1 chopped avocado
Cut the fresh salmon filet into thin slices lengthwise, and then crosswise into small cubes.
In a bowl, combine the other ingredients for the flavoring (olive oil, juice of the lemon, salt, pepper, chives, capers, etc.)
Mix the salmon, flavoring, and any optional ingredients together.
Place a cookie cutter about 7.5 cm (3 in) in diameter on a plate and fill with tartare. (Alternatively, you can serve it in a glass.)
Press the tartare with the back of a spoon to even the surface.
Unmold gently. Repeat to form the other portions.
Put in the fridge for 10 minutes.
Serve when ready.
